Shuli Niu is a scholar working on Global and Planetary Change, Soil Science and Ecology. According to data from OpenAlex, Shuli Niu has authored 291 papers receiving a total of 12.8k indexed citations (citations by other indexed papers that have themselves been cited), including 156 papers in Global and Planetary Change, 137 papers in Soil Science and 103 papers in Ecology. Recurrent topics in Shuli Niu’s work include Soil Carbon and Nitrogen Dynamics (135 papers), Plant Water Relations and Carbon Dynamics (120 papers) and Peatlands and Wetlands Ecology (67 papers). Shuli Niu is often cited by papers focused on Soil Carbon and Nitrogen Dynamics (135 papers), Plant Water Relations and Carbon Dynamics (120 papers) and Peatlands and Wetlands Ecology (67 papers). Shuli Niu collaborates with scholars based in China, United States and Canada. Shuli Niu's co-authors include Dashuan Tian, Yiqi Luo, Shiqiang Wan, Jianyang Xia, Guirui Yu, Jinsong Wang, Dejun Li, Linghao Li, Yong Li and Zhaolei Li and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nature Communications and PLoS ONE.
